Department Summary
As part of the clients Research and Early Development (gRED) organization, the Synthetic Molecule Pharmaceutics department helps Clients next generation of therapeutics transition from pre-clinical research into clinical development. Our team specializes in synthetic molecules and novel modalities (e.g., nucleic acids, peptides, conjugates) that are given to patients via parenteral routes of administration (e.g., intravenous, subcutaneous, intrathecal, intravitreal). We develop formulations, innovative drug delivery approaches, and manufacturing processes that help bring these novel therapeutics to patients across therapeutic areas.
